ABOUT THE OPPORTUNITY

In contributing to the overarching vision, the Environmental Health Officer provides services related to Environmental Health including public health, food safety and environmental issues and related technical advice to managers and other staff of council. This role is also responsible for undertaking specific environmental health projects as and when required.

This role will assist the Coordinator Environmental Health and other members of the Council to ensure that the organisation meets all of its Legislative, Management Plan and Budgetary requirements. The Environmental Health Officer is also responsible for maintaining Cumberland Council (the organisation and the community) at the forefront of Environmental Health.

The successful applicant will require:

  • Degree level qualifications in Environmental Health or equivalent and/or the completion of a degree in Environmental Health or equivalent course within 6 months upon commencement
  • Knowledge of Environmental Health best practices
  • Sound knowledge of the relevant Environmental Health legislation including Protection of the Environment Operations Act 1997, Food Act 2003 (and Food Safety Standards), Public Health Act 2010, Local Government Act 1993 and all Regulations made thereunder
  • Experience in implementing inspection programs for food surveillance, regulated systems, and skin penetration premises (including tattooists, beauty salons, hairdressers and acupuncturists)
  • Experience in environmental monitoring, responding to pollution incidents, pollution investigations and enforcement procedures
  • Experience with the environmental assessment of Development Applications
